Creole languages, born from the crucible of colonialism and commerce, live testaments to resilience and cultural change. They’re usually thought-about a mix of European languages (primarily French, Spanish, Portuguese, and English) with influences from African and Indigenous languages. Every Creole language is exclusive, reflecting the precise historical past and heritage of the area the place it advanced. Haitian Creole, as an example, has robust French roots, whereas Louisiana Creole shows influences from French, Spanish, and African languages. Mauritian Creole, spoken in Mauritius, is essentially based mostly on French. Understanding the origins of a Creole language permits for a deeper appreciation of its construction and context.

Greetings: The First Step In direction of Connection

The primary interactions are sometimes essentially the most memorable. Opening a dialog appropriately is important for constructing rapport and exhibiting respect. Mastering a couple of easy greeting phrases won’t solely break the ice but in addition display your dedication to partaking with the native tradition.

“Bonjou” and “Bonswa” are important phrases. “Bonjou” is the equal of “Good morning” or “Good day,” and is used through the morning and early afternoon. “Bonswa” is used within the late afternoon and night, that means “Good night” or “Good evening”. The distinction is decided based mostly on the time of day.

To investigate about an individual’s well-being, use “Kijan ou ye?” or “Kijan ou yè?” These translate on to “How are you?” This exhibits a real curiosity within the different particular person. Be aware the slight variation within the second phrase, used particularly in Haiti.

In response, “Mwen byen, mesi” is the usual response. This interprets to “I’m nice, thanks.” A fast and easy acknowledgment of the opposite particular person’s greeting.

When introducing your self, “Ki non ou?” asks “What’s your title?” or “What’s your title?” in an off-the-cuff and casual approach.

The response ought to be “Non mwen se… ” This implies, “My title is…” adopted by your title.

Lastly, for a courteous ending to the introduction, “Mwen kontan rekonèt ou” or “Rèkontre ou” which interprets to “Good to fulfill you.”

Important Questions and Solutions: Navigating Day by day Interactions

Past greetings, a grasp of primary questions and solutions is critical for navigating every day interactions, from getting instructions to asking for help.

If you might want to know the time, use the query: “Ki lè?” This implies, “What time is it?”

To seek out out the place one thing is, you can say, “Kote…?” which interprets to “The place is…?” after which insert the title of the place or location you might be asking for.

Questions on pricing are answered by utilizing “Konbyen sa koute?” This implies “How a lot does this value?” This lets you conduct transactions.

If you might want to ask for help or clarification, the query “Èske ou pale angle?” is usually a lifesaver. This implies “Do you communicate English?”

If you don’t perceive, saying “Mwen pa konprann” which suggests “I do not perceive.” is a useful device.

With these core questions, one can have interaction extra proactively with every day life, search help and make clear info.

Helpful Phrases: Enhancing Sensible Communication

After you have the fundamentals, you’ll be able to develop your vocabulary and phrases to take care of quite a lot of circumstances, particularly should you’re touring or visiting a Creole-speaking area.

For transportation wants, when wanting to point a vacation spot say, “Mwen bezwen ale…”. This interprets to, “I have to go to…” after which state the vacation spot.

“Ki jan mwen ka ale…” is useful to say. This implies “How can I get to…” You’ll be able to then add a vacation spot, permitting you to get instructions.

To seek out the bus station, you’ll be able to politely ask, “Eskize m, kote estasyon otobis la ye?” which suggests “Excuse me, the place is the bus station?”

When looking for assist or recommendation, saying “Gade pou mwen” interprets to “Search for me” to level out the state of affairs.

In terms of foods and drinks, the Creole language once more has an ideal vary of phrases.

“Mwen ta renmen…” is an efficient start line. This implies, “I would love….” You’ll observe this with the title of the dish or beverage.

When wanting a suggestion, ask “Ki sa ou rekòmande?” which interprets to “What do you advocate?”

For dietary wants, “Mwen se vejetaryen” is necessary, that means “I’m a vegetarian.”

In case of an emergency, studying the important emergency phrases is important.

Say, “Mwen bezwen èd” which interprets to “I need assistance” to name for help.

“Rele yon doktè” which suggests “Name a physician”

“Kote lopital la ye?” is helpful when looking for medical help and asking, “The place is the hospital?”

“Rele lapolis!” means “Name the police!”
